    • Effect of Tongmai Kaiqiao Pills on Mitochondrial Biogenesis of Hippocampal Neurons in Rats with Vascular Cognitive Impairment Based on AMPK/PGC-1α Signaling Pathway

      增强出版
    • The latest research has found that Tongmai Kaiqiao Pill activates the AMPK/PGC-1 α signaling pathway, promotes mitochondrial biogenesis, improves cognitive function in rats, and demonstrates therapeutic potential.
